Resume Tips for Sao Paulo Jobs
Tailor your resume to stand out in the competitive Sao Paulo job market:
Highlight Local Knowledge
If you have experience in Sao Paulo or Brazil, emphasize it. Local market knowledge is valued by employers.
Address Relocation
If relocating to Sao Paulo, mention your availability and timeline in your cover letter. Many employers appreciate proactive communication.
Include Location in Contact Info
Add "Sao Paulo, Brazil" or "Relocating to Sao Paulo" to your resume header to show commitment to the location.
Cover Letter Tips for Sao Paulo
- 1Show you know the market: Reference Sao Paulo's business landscape or recent industry developments
- 2Explain your connection: Why Sao Paulo? Personal ties, professional networks, or career goals
- 3Address logistics: If relocating, mention availability for interviews and start date flexibility

Company Career Pages
Research companies headquartered in Sao Paulo and apply directly through their websites for best results.
Local Recruiters
Connect with recruitment agencies specializing in the Sao Paulo market. They have insider knowledge of hiring trends.
Professional Networks
Attend Sao Paulo industry events and join local LinkedIn groups. Many positions in Sao Paulo are filled through referrals.
Frequently Asked Questions
How should I format my resume for Sao Paulo jobs?
Follow Brazil's standard resume format, but tailor content for Sao Paulo's competitive market. Include your location (or "Relocating to Sao Paulo"), quantify achievements, and highlight any local experience or connections.
Should I mention relocation in my Sao Paulo job application?
Yes, if you're relocating to Sao Paulo, address it proactively in your cover letter. Mention your timeline, flexibility for interviews, and commitment to the move. This reassures employers you're serious about the opportunity.
How do I stand out to Sao Paulo employers?
Research the Sao Paulo job market thoroughly. Reference local industry trends in your cover letter, demonstrate knowledge of the company's Sao Paulo operations, and show genuine interest in the city's professional community.
What salary expectations should I have for Sao Paulo?
Research Sao Paulo's cost of living and industry salary benchmarks before negotiating. Salaries in Sao Paulo may differ from other cities in Brazil. Use this information when discussing compensation requirements.
